What is the name of Haskell's airport?
Book a flight to Haskell and you'll be hitting the tarmac at Tulsa Intl. Airport (TUL).
How far is Tulsa Intl. Airport (TUL) from central Haskell?
The journey from TUL to downtown Haskell is reasonably long. You'll have to travel 48 kilometers before you can drop your bags at your city hotel.
What airport is best to fly into Haskell?
With one major airport servicing Haskell, it won't take you long to discover the best flight. You'll be taking off to TUL, which is located around 48 kilometers from the downtown area.
How many airlines fly to Haskell?
Haskell is serviced by 5 air carriers from 19 airports across the globe.
Which airlines fly to Haskell?
Most of the flights heading to Haskell are offered by American Airlines. The most preferred route departs from Dallas, and American Airlines flies this route the most.
How many nonstop flights are there to Haskell?
Flying to someplace new is much more fun when there aren't any stopovers involved. If you're heading to Haskell, the fantastic news is that there are approximately 329 nonstop flights operating each week.
Where are the most popular flights to Haskell departing from?
Travelers frequently jet off from Dallas, Houston and Denver airports when flying to Haskell.
How long is the flight to Haskell Airport?
If it's Dallas you're leaving behind, you'll be in the sky for around 1 hour and 8 minutes before you touchdown in Haskell. Airport to airport from Houston generally takes 1 hour and 36 minutes and from Denver, 1 hour and 44 minutes.

Do you have any tips for my flight to Haskell?
Wherever you're coming from, flying can be a seamless experience if you've prepared well enough. Check out these handy tips and tricks that will help get your Haskell vacation started on the right foot. What to pack in your hand luggage:
- First and foremost, pack your passport, official ID, credit cards and daily medications. Next, you'll need some extra in-flight entertainment to while away the time. A thrilling novel and a tablet crammed with your favorite movies are some terrific options. If you plan to take a short snooze, a neck pillow and some noise-canceling headphones will also be useful. Finally, leave some space for a toothbrush and some cleansing wipes so you'll arrive feeling fresh and ready to go.
- Put all your full-sized bottles of shampoo and conditioner in your checked baggage. Any liquids in your carry-on suitcase lar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) won't be allowed on. Sharp or pointed objects, like your trusty Swiss Army knife, and products which are flammable or explosive, such as aerosol cans, spray paint and strong acids, are also not allowed.
- Your priority is to be as comfortable as possible. Opt for flat, closed-toe shoes, dress in loose, natural fibers and don't forget to take a jacket in case you get chilly in the cabin.
- It's likely you've heard about de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clotting condition caused by prolonged periods of inactivity. To minimize your risk on board, drink lots of water, consider wearing compression tights or socks and keep your feet and legs moving.
How to get through airport security fast when flying to Haskell?
Being organized before your flight will make your trip to Haskell a pleasure. We've compiled some top tips for a speedy journey past security:
- Be sure to have your passport and boarding pass handy. They'll be the first things you'll be asked for by airport security.
- Time to strip down. Well sort of. Your belt, jacket, keys and other small items, like your earphones,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process easier by removing them before your turn arrives.
- All your electronics, including your phone and tablet, must also be scanned separately.
- Traveling with a new hand and nail cream? As long as the volume is no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it's stored in a zip-close bag, it's fine to bring with you in your carry-on bag.
- Slip-on shoes are a practical footwear choice as you're less likely to be required to remove them when going through security. Boots and other heavy-style sh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
- Sharp items such as knives and scissors are not allowed in the cabin. They'll be seized at security, so pack them in your checked baggage.
